MAIN PURPOSE OF THE ROLE
The position holder supports the organization and project team in managing all contractual aspects with clients, subcontractors, and suppliers throughout the entire project lifecycle.
KEY D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ES
- Manage all contractual documentation during project execution and warranty phases, including (but not limited to) reviewing and preparing contract amendments, documents, and extensions.
- Provide advice and interpretation of contract clauses and requirements.
- Support and promote the change management process, including the preparation and review of variation orders, claims, counterclaims, and penalties, as well as defending against claims from clients, subcontractors, and main suppliers.
- Ensure compliance with contractual obligations, including monitoring milestones, issuing notifications on time, and coordinating with the project team.
- Act as a central point of contact to raise awareness of contract terms — prepare contract analyses, organize contract introduction meetings, and produce reports, interpretations, and evaluations.
- Collaborate and coordinate with corporate functions (e.g. Finance, Legal, Compliance, IP) on specific matters and potential disputes.
- Oversee, draft, and review all contractual correspondence between Prysmian and its clients, as well as between joint venture/consortium partners and subcontractors/suppliers.
- Ensure, together with relevant departments, that all insurances and guarantees required by contracts are properly obtained and maintained.
- Support the procurement department in negotiations with subcontractors and suppliers, ensuring back- to-back implementation of subcontracts.
- Contribute to project closing activities with clients, partners, subcontractors, and key suppliers, including ensuring the issuance or receipt of all required certificates (e.g. milestone confirmations, handover or acceptance certificates).
